Day 1 Christchurch - Blenheim

Depart 7.30 am.
The Coastal Pacific train skirts the Hundalee Hills to join the coast near Kaikoura: famous for its crayfish [lobster] and whale watching. Continue along the rugged seashore prior to passing through the wine producing Wairau Valley to arrive Blenheim. On arrival uplift your rental car. This afternoon explore the regions finest vineyards.

Alternatively –

Day 1 Wellington - Picton - Blenheim

Depart 9:30 am.
Cross Cook Strait on the Interislander and cruise through the flooded valleys of the Marlborough Sounds. Disembarking at Picton uplift your rental car and continue on a few kilometres to Blenheim.

Day 2 Blenheim -  Nelson

Departing Blenheim traverse the Richmond Ranges to reach Tasman Bay and Nelson, New Zealand’s sunniest city. The afternoon is free to explore the region. Sightseeing may include a visit to the new Wareable Art Museum, the City's beaches or the many craft and art stores.

Day 3 Nelson - Abel Tasman National Park - Collingwood

Travel to Motueka and board the launch “Abel Tasman Explorer”. Cruise past golden sand beaches, luxuriant native bush and view the abundant sea life. Take an optional beach walk or just relax on board the vessel. Farewell the launch and climb over the Takaka Hill to reach the settlement of Collingwood.

Note: due to tidal requirements the order of days 2 & 3 may be altered

Day 4 Farewell Spit Excursion

This morning take the 35 kilometre excursion along the golden sands of Farewell Spit. This sanctuary for innumerable sea birds is one of New Zealand most prominent geological features.

Day 5 Collingwood - Punakaiki

Retrace you travels over Takaka Hill. From Motueka follow the Motueka River and ascend Hope Saddle, view the peaks of Nelson Lakes National Park. Pass through Murchison with its hills still scarred by the devastating 1929 earthquake. Following the banks of the Buller Gorge drive beneath cliffs, that in places overhang the highway, to Westport. Drive south hugging the deserted rugged coastline to Punakaiki with its famous blow holes. The afternoon time allows you to explore the region with semi-tropical palms.

Day 6 Punakaiki - Hokitika - Christchurch

This morning we suggest a visit to Hokitika. Discover the charms of this historic gold rush town. A cruise through the rain forest wildernress of Lake Mahinpahua is recommended. Return to Greymouth. Board the Tranz Alpine and climb to arrive at Arthur's Pass in the heart of the Southern Alps. Follow the banks of the Waimakariri River and descend onto the Canterbury Plains before arriving Christchurch.
